Agile Web App Development with jQuery Agile – Advantages, Disadvantages and Alternatives
As the name suggests, jQuery Agile is a touch-optimized framework built on the jQuery library. It enables programmers to create ambulant web applications for principal ambulant platforms such as Android, iOS, Windows Phone and BlackBerry. Developers can further use the framework to create ambulant apps using commonly used normes like HTML5, CSS3, JavaScript and AJAX. At the same time, jQuery Agile is designed with features to help developers create ambulant web apps without writing élancé lines of légalité. However, every établir still needs to evaluate the pros and cons of jQuery Agile, along with its alternatives.
professional
jQuery Agile crémaillères many ambulant platforms and devices. As mentioned earlier, it crémaillères several popular ambulant platforms including Android, iOS, Windows Phone and Blackberry. Similarly, it crémaillères several ambulant devices with different screen sizes and resolutions. So the framework makes it easy for programmers to create cross-platform ambulant apps without having to write légalité for specific devices and operating systems. They also don’t need to make changes to the légalité according to the screen size and resolution of individual devices.
While developing aboutissement ambulant apps, programmers have to use a specific programming language. For example, they must use Swift or Détachée-C to develop apps for the iPhone, iPad, and iPod touch. jQuery enables developers to build ambulant web applications using open and commonly used normes such as HTML5, CSS3, JavaScript and AJAX. Widely used web technologies make it easy for developers to create a wide variety of apps without spending serviteur time and foulure.
Nowadays developers have to create custom themes to make the ambulant app apparence different and attractive. jQuery makes it easy for ambulant developers to create custom themes using ThemeRoller. In rallonge to allowing the salir to download custom themes, ThemeRoller allows them to cassé their appearance by dragging and dropping colors. They can provide more polished visuals by using CSS3’s box-shadow and text-shadow features.
jQuery Agile also helps programmers customize form controls, feuille layouts, feuille panels, headers and footers. So they can manipulate different elements of a feuille as per the entraîné’s requirements. Likewise, they can also apply CSS-based transformation effects included in the framework to customize form submissions and feuille links via AJAX.
While calepin ambulant apps, enterprises need to consider the process of getting approval from various app stores. Many businesses find it challenging to get their apps included in the Apple App Protection. But jQuery includes separate environment attributes. Since the framework has Apple App Protection quality, developers can easily get approval from Apple. Thus, jQuery Agile makes it easy for businesses to launch and promote their apps. At the same time, it enables developers to foyer on empressement functionality and victoire without worrying emboîture the approval process.
cons
Record of ambulant web applications developed using jQuery varies across web browsers and devices. Many programmers have highlighted that apps run slow on Android OS and Chrome. But the same apps run faster on iOS devices. Also, jQuery apps can’t beat aboutissement ambulant apps in the speed department.
Many users feel that applications developed using jQuery apparence almost the same. Some users even feel that jQuery empressement beauté is not optimized for tablets and other devices with copieux screens. Many businesses need to deploy experienced UI designers to make ambulant web applications rayonnage out and attractive.
Despite supporting several ambulant platforms and devices, jQuery is basically a JavaScript library. Hence it cannot access all the features of ambulant devices like other cross-platform ambulant app development tools. The inability to access a device’s aboutissement features makes aboutissement apps perform better than jQuery apps.
Nowadays HTML5 is widely used for developing both ambulant web apps and games. So developers apparence for frameworks with special features to accelerate ambulant game development. jQuery does not provide any specific features for bâtisse ambulant game apps. So it can only be used for bâtisse évident data-driven ambulant web apps.
alternance
Cyclo-cross-browser compatibility and many features make jQuery ambulant heavy. So many developers prefer to develop ambulant web applications using lightweight frameworks like Fast-food.js, Zepto.js, xui.js, 140medley, $dom, PhoneJS, Récent, Jo and Davinci SDK. However, a specific framework may complement the specific needs of each project. So the brute and needs of programmers should be kept in mind Mobile App Development project when comparing jQuery and its alternatives.
#Agile #Web #App #Development #jQuery #Agile #Advantages #Disadvantages #Alternatives